The Sandaka Inquisition and Its Importance
The sandaka inquisition was not a general attempt to develop and enforce an orthodox version of islam. From the eighth to tenth centuries, there was a lively theological debate between different schools ofIslam. This was also the time when the four major suni schools of islamic law would develop. The different theological schools did not have the power to force their version of orthodoxy so they hurled insults at each other.
